Thamesmead Texas presents the Thamesmead Travelling Cinema
‘The Thamesmead Travelling Cinema’ is a ‘social sculpture’ that aims to bring people together through the shared love of cinema, as well as continue sharing histories & archives unique to the people of Thamesmead, the biggest social housing estate in England. ‘The Thamesmead Travelling Cinema’ was built as a legacy project for the Thamesmead Community Archive Commission we were awarded in 2019.
Designed and built by Alex Tuckwood. Commissioned by Scully & Scully. Funded by Peabody, ThamesmeadNow and Heritage Lottery Fund. Volunteer Programme funded by Bow Arts and Cinema for All. World Cinema Programme funded by Film London.
The Thamesmead Travelling Cinema is a 25-seater mobile outdoor community cinema made for the people of Thamesmead! Built using recycled materials, including almost 500 vinyl records, we launched in Spring 2021 and host seasonal screenings co-programmed for, by and with local residents from Thamesmead.

THAMESMEAD TRAVELLING CINEMA aims to provide invaluable experience to young people in the operations of a community cinema. The dedicated volunteer programme, supported by Bow Arts has allowed young people from diverse backgrounds to fully commit to a season of film. At the end of each season the volunteers got the chance to put their learning into practice and run their own curated programme, with mentorship from experienced film programmers Scully and Scully.
Winner of ‘Best Green project’ at 2022 Society Awards.
